Sharper vision, faster decisions

Adaptive Optics (AO) has become a strategic asset for modern defense systems. By correcting atmospheric and environmental disturbances in real time, AO enhances image quality, communication stability, and detection capabilities across land, sea, air, and space domains.

 

Adaptive Optics supports several key defense applications :

  • For optical communication links, adaptive optics improves beam quality, reduces scintillation and maintains stable, secure and high-speed data transmission between mobile and distant platforms.
  • In surveillance and observation systems, it sharpens long‑range electro‑optical and infrared imagery by increasing resolution and clarity, enabling better detection, identification, and tracking in complex operational environments.
  • Adaptive Optics is also used in SSA – space situational awareness, for more accurate monitoring of satellites nd orbital debris.
